`Finjan’s Motion to Seal portions of this Court’s Daubert Order of December 3, 2018 (Dkt. 283)
`
`was brought before this Court. Upon consideration of the motion and the supporting papers, the Court
`
`finds that compelling reasons exist to grant the motion. Specifically, the Court finds that:
`
`1.
`
`The interest of Finjan and its third-party licensees in maintaining confidentiality of the
`
`specific lines of material recited below outweighs the right of public access to said material:
`
`Identification of Documents or
`Portions of Document to be Sealed
`Order on Daubert Motions (Dkt. 283)
`
`Portion of Document to Be
`Sealed
`Page 9, lines 8–14
`
`Page 10, line 7
`
`Designating Party
`Finjan
`
`
`
`2.
`
`A substantial probability exists that the confidentiality interests of Finjan and its third-
`
`party licensees will be prejudiced if the specific lines of material above are not sealed; and
`
`3.
`
`No less restrictive means exist to protect the interests of Finjan and its licensees.
`
`IT IS THEREFORE ORDERED that Finjan’s Motion to Seal be, and hereby is, GRANTED
`
`with respect to the specific lines of material set forth above.
